were saying that the quotes in this film with contemporary art are numerous, even with the Land Art, art in the area. An artistic movement that developed in the mid 60s. Is generally characterized by striking installations on the landscape, through the use of natural materials-poor. In this picture he paints the trees of his villa.
A Quiet Place in the Country There are references with abstract art. In these images, Franco Nero enters into one of his works, the reference to the concepts of space Lucio Fontana is evident.

Lucio Fontana, Spatial Concept, New York 10 (1962)
Leonardo Ferri, the film's protagonist, makes extensive use of spray paint to leave their footprints on the canvas. The technique used by several artists, very reminiscent of the happenings of Yves Kleyn, leaving footprints on the canvas of the nude bodies of some models.

Yves Klein, People begin to fly (1961) We find quotes through the use of other citations. Petri depicts the decadence of a Venetian duchess, using a famous painting by David ...
A Quiet Place in the Country
Jacques-Louis David, Portrait of Madame Recamier (1800) Magritte design a sculpture ... bronze, with surreal overtones, clearly inspired by the painting of David. Petri builds a scene on the same composition of Magritte.
